The League Pass Lowdown
Okay, maybe the game you're hunting isn't on national TV. Fear not, fellow basketball addict! Enter NBA League Pass, your own personal basketball library. This is where the magic happens for all the games that aren't nationally broadcast.

Think of it as Netflix, but instead of binge-watching shows, you're binge-watching buzzer-beaters. Now, there are blackout restrictions depending on your location, so be sure to check the fine print.
Regional Sports Networks (RSNs): Hometown Heroes
Don't forget about your RSNs! These are channels like Bally Sports, NBC Sports Regional Networks, and Spectrum SportsNet. They're like the local band that's actually really, really good.

If you're looking to catch your hometown team – let's say the Dallas Mavericks if you're in Texas – the RSN is your best bet. They usually have exclusive coverage, so you won’t find the games anywhere else.
The Streaming Shuffle: Cutting the Cord
In this day and age, many people cut the cord. But can you still get your game? Absolutely. Plenty of streaming services carry the channels you need. Hulu + Live TV, YouTube TV, Sling TV – these are the players in the streaming game.

Each service has different channel lineups, so double-check that they include ESPN, TNT, and your local RSN before signing up. Because nobody wants to miss a game because of a channel snafu!
